programme pour C64 en 6 lignes
3 participants
Page 1 sur 1
programme pour C64 en 6 lignes
Un petit programme de "réveil matin" pour C64 en 6 lignes (marche aussi avec les émulateurs VICE ou CCS64)
10 TI$="230000"
20 PRINTCHR$(147);:PRINTTI$;
30 IF TI$="230100"THEN50
40 GOTO20
50 POKE54296,15:POKE54278,240:POKE54276,17
60 FORI=0TO255STEP3:POKE54273,I:NEXTI:GOTO60
Notice : précisez l'heure actuelle en ligne 10 (heure,minutes,secondes).Là j'ai mis 23 heures 00 minute et 00 seconde.Et enfin précisez l'heure de réveil en ligne 30 sur le même principe.Là j'ai mis 23 heures 01 minute et 00 seconde.Lancer le programme par RUN.Le réveil sonnera donc au bout d'une minute,mais rien ne vous empêche de mettre une heure de réveil plus matinale.
Concernant la sonnerie,ça ne ressemble pas à un réveil mais plus à une alarme ;-)
A+
10 TI$="230000"
20 PRINTCHR$(147);:PRINTTI$;
30 IF TI$="230100"THEN50
40 GOTO20
50 POKE54296,15:POKE54278,240:POKE54276,17
60 FORI=0TO255STEP3:POKE54273,I:NEXTI:GOTO60
Notice : précisez l'heure actuelle en ligne 10 (heure,minutes,secondes).Là j'ai mis 23 heures 00 minute et 00 seconde.Et enfin précisez l'heure de réveil en ligne 30 sur le même principe.Là j'ai mis 23 heures 01 minute et 00 seconde.Lancer le programme par RUN.Le réveil sonnera donc au bout d'une minute,mais rien ne vous empêche de mettre une heure de réveil plus matinale.
Concernant la sonnerie,ça ne ressemble pas à un réveil mais plus à une alarme ;-)
A+
sidchip_fr- Patient contaminé
-
Nombre de messages : 230
Age : 51
Date d'inscription : 25/05/2008
Re: programme pour C64 en 6 lignes
sidchip_fr a écrit:Un petit programme de "réveil matin" pour C64 en 6 lignes (marche aussi avec les émulateurs VICE ou CCS64)
10 TI$="230000"
20 PRINTCHR$(147);:PRINTTI$;
30 IF TI$="230100"THEN50
40 GOTO20
50 POKE54296,15:POKE54278,240:POKE54276,17
60 FORI=0TO255STEP3:POKE54273,I:NEXTI:GOTO60
Notice : précisez l'heure actuelle en ligne 10 (heure,minutes,secondes).Là j'ai mis 23 heures 00 minute et 00 seconde.Et enfin précisez l'heure de réveil en ligne 30 sur le même principe.Là j'ai mis 23 heures 01 minute et 00 seconde.Lancer le programme par RUN.Le réveil sonnera donc au bout d'une minute,mais rien ne vous empêche de mettre une heure de réveil plus matinale.
Concernant la sonnerie,ça ne ressemble pas à un réveil mais plus à une alarme ;-)
A+
Excellent je m'en vais tester ça ! ça pourrait tenir en 1 lignes ou 2 !
Xorion- Infirmier
-
Nombre de messages : 3142
Age : 52
Localisation : Grand Est
Date d'inscription : 25/03/2021
Re: programme pour C64 en 6 lignes
t'as pas un ptit render ? histoire d"écouter la sonnerie ?
Anarwax- Docteur *
-
Nombre de messages : 13861
Age : 46
Localisation : Bretagne
Date d'inscription : 06/09/2012
Re: programme pour C64 en 6 lignes
Anarwax a écrit:t'as pas un ptit render ? histoire d"écouter la sonnerie ?
Je ne suis pas doué pour faire des enregistrements audio

Mais si tu veux juste l'effet sonore,tu tapes les deux dernières lignes (50 et 60) et ça marchera

La forme d'onde choisie est la 17 (triangle) mais on peut en mettre une autre par exemple en modifiant le poke 54276,33 (dent de scie)
A+
sidchip_fr- Patient contaminé
-
Nombre de messages : 230
Age : 51
Date d'inscription : 25/05/2008

» Programme conférences E3
» Recherche Manette Atari
» Programme pour TI-57
» Lignes verticales sur Nes
» les 5 lignes de Basic...
» Recherche Manette Atari
» Programme pour TI-57
» Lignes verticales sur Nes
» les 5 lignes de Basic...
Page 1 sur 1
Permission de ce forum:
Vous ne pouvez pas répondre aux sujets dans ce forum